How many tigers are left in the world?

1 Answer

5 votes
There are an estimated 3200 tigers left in the wild. 2-According to WWF there are more tigers (between 5000 and 7000 tigers) living in captivity in the USA than in the wild. 3-In the USA, there are no federal laws regulating the possession of exotic animals.
